Output 5095544dab4b79659c9c922613c8b9c40ce277cd8c106d8c54133b69c332e354:0

value
15000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d85fab65286a883c066812f60ffa1cbcd2d7e090 OP_EQUALVERIFY OP_CHECKSIG
address
1Lj5Zfqbg9LpbuPfjRxDFoNyFzxpQ18uHG
transaction
5095544dab4b79659c9c922613c8b9c40ce277cd8c106d8c54133b69c332e354
spent
true